js怎么取数组里前三个元素放进新数组
时间: 2023-09-23 22:03:58 浏览: 112
可以使用数组的 `slice` 方法来取出前三个元素,然后将它们放进新数组中。示例代码如下:
```javascript
const arr = [1, 2, 3, 4, 5];
const newArr = arr.slice(0, 3);
console.log(newArr); // [1, 2, 3]
```
在这个例子中,我们首先定义了一个数组 `arr`,然后使用 `slice` 方法取出了前三个元素并将它们放进了新数组 `newArr` 中。最后,我们使用 `console.log` 打印出了新数组的内容。
相关问题
js 取数组的前N个元素
可以使用 JavaScript 中的 `slice()` 方法来获取数组的前 N 个元素。示例如下:
```javascript
const arr = [1, 2, 3, 4, 5];
const n = 3;
const newArr = arr.slice(0, n); // 获取前 3 个元素
console.log(newArr); // [1, 2, 3]
```
其中,`slice()` 方法接受两个参数,第一个参数表示起始位置(包含该位置对应的元素),第二个参数表示结束位置(不包含该位置对应的元素)。因此,使用 `arr.slice(0, n)` 即可获取数组的前 N 个元素。
js 如何取数组前2个元素
要取数组的前两个元素,你可以使用数组的 `slice` 方法。这个方法可以从原数组中创建一个新的子数组,包含指定范围内的元素。你可以通过指定开始索引和结束索引来获取前两个元素。
下面是使用 `slice` 方法取数组前两个元素的示例代码:
```javascript
const arr = [1, 2, 3, 4, 5];
const firstTwoElements = arr.slice(0, 2);
console.log(firstTwoElements); // 输出 [1, 2]
```
在上面的代码中,`slice(0, 2)` 表示从索引 0 开始,到索引 2(不包括索引 2)结束。所以结果就是取数组的第一个和第二个元素。
希望能帮到你!如果有任何其他问题,请随时提问。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)